Effects of bleaching agents on surface roughness of different substrats
Objective:This study investigated, on 21 days, the effects of 10% carbamida peroxide and 37% carbamida peroxide (PC) and 35% hydrogen peroxide (PP) mixed with sodium perborate on the surface roughness of dental human enamel, composites resin, porcelain and glass-ionomer cement. Methods:One hundred and forty samples were divided in to 3 groups according to the bleaching agents: G1: PC 10% for 3h per day/21 days; G2: PC 37% for 1h per day/21 day; G3: PP 35% for 21 days changed every 7 days. The groups and substrats tested were as describe following: composite resin A110(3M) (G1.1 - G2.1); composite resin Z250 (3M) (G1.2 -G2.2); human dental enamel (G1.3- G2.3); Loritac EX porcelain (G 1.4 - G 2.4); zinc phosphate cement (G2.5-G3.1); glass cement Vitremer (3M) (G2.6- G3.2) and Vidrion (S.S.White) (G2.7-G3.3). All samples were stored in distilled water at 37¨¬ C during 21 days, experimental period. The surface roughness (Ra) was measured in each specimen before and after exposure to the bleaching agents using Surfcorder SE120. Data were analyzed by ANOVA followed by Kruskal-Wallis (þ =1%).Results: No significant change in the surface roughness of porcelain and composite resin was observed þ>1%). There were no significative difference (þ>1%) in G1 (10% carbamide peroxide). Surface roughness values increased significantly (þ<1%) on human enamel and Vidrion G2 (37% carbamida peroxide) and all G3 (35% hydrogen peroxide.Conclusions:Within the limitations of this study, caution should be exercised if a bleaching combined 35% hydrogen peroxide(PP) and Zinc Phosphate cement, glass ionomers Vitremer and Vidrion as used material at intracoronal isolating barrier in walking bleaching technique
